N
InsightHorizon Digest

What is a single in VB

Author

John Parsons

Updated on April 22, 2026

Use the Single data type to contain floating-point values that do not require the full data width of Double . In some cases the common language runtime might be able to pack your Single variables closely together and save memory consumption. The default value of Single is 0.

What is a single type?

The Single value type represents a single-precision 32-bit number with values ranging from negative 3.402823e38 to positive 3.402823e38, as well as positive or negative zero, Single. PositiveInfinity, Single. … Single complies with the IEC 60559:1989 (IEEE 754) standard for binary floating-point arithmetic.

What does single mean in VBA?

Integer: Used to store number values that won’t take on decimal form. Single: Used to store number values that may take on decimal form.

What is a single in programming?

(definition) Definition: The dominant style of parallel programming, where all processors use the same program, though each has its own data.

What is single and Double data type?

Single datatype uses 32 bits of memory whereas Double uses 64 bits of memory. With higher precision, you get better accuracy but at the cost of memory and processing.

Is float the same as single?

Precision is the main difference where float is a single precision (32 bit) floating point data type, double is a double precision (64 bit) floating point data type and decimal is a 128-bit floating point data type.

What is single and double in Visual Basic?

The data types Single and Double are VB6’s two floating point types; they’re used to store numerical values that have digits to the right of the decimal point. The number of such digits can vary (hence the name “floating point”) because the decimal point position can vary.

Is single an integer data type?

Nonintegral Numeric Types Nonintegral data types are those that represent numbers with both integer and fractional parts. The nonintegral numeric data types are Decimal (128-bit fixed point), Single Data Type (32-bit floating point), and Double Data Type (64-bit floating point).

What is the data type of 1?

Integer and floating points are separated by decimal points. 1 is an integer, 1.0 is a floating-point number. Complex numbers are written in the form, x + yj , where x is the real part and y is the imaginary part.

What is the size of a single data type?

TypeSize (in bits)Minimum ValueLONGINT64-9 223 372 036 854 775 808ULONGINT640SINGLE32[**]+/-1.401 298 E-45DOUBLE64[**]+/-4.940 656 458 412 465 E-324

Article first time published on

What is single type in Matlab?

Single-precision variables in MATLAB® are stored as 4-byte (32-bit) floating-point values of data type (class) single . For example: y = single(10); whos y. Name Size Bytes Class Attributes y 1×1 4 single. For more information on floating-point values, see Floating-Point Numbers.

What does dim mean in VB?

Dim stands for dimension, used to declare variables in visual basic with proper datatype definition.

How many bits are in a single data type?

KeywordDescriptionSize/Format(other types)charA single character16-bit Unicode character

What is single-precision value?

Single-precision floating-point format (sometimes called FP32 or float32) is a computer number format, usually occupying 32 bits in computer memory; it represents a wide dynamic range of numeric values by using a floating radix point.

What is meant by single-precision?

In single-precision, 32-bit format, one bit is used to tell whether the number is positive or negative. Eight bits are reserved for the exponent, which (because it’s binary) is 2 raised to some power. The remaining 23 bits are used to represent the digits that make up the number, called the significand.

Is single a data type in C?

char: The most basic data type in C. It stores a single character and requires a single byte of memory in almost all compilers. int: As the name suggests, an int variable is used to store an integer. float: It is used to store decimal numbers (numbers with floating point value) with single precision.

What is single integer?

An integer (pronounced IN-tuh-jer) is a whole number (not a fractional number) that can be positive, negative, or zero. Examples of integers are: -5, 1, 5, 8, 97, and 3,043. Examples of numbers that are not integers are: -1.43, 1 3/4, 3.14, .

Is Double and float the same?

What’s the difference ? double has 2x more precision then float. float is a 32 bit IEEE 754 single precision Floating Point Number1 bit for the sign, (8 bits for the exponent, and 23* for the value), i.e. float has 7 decimal digits of precision.

What is the difference between Double and int?

What’s the Difference Between “int” and “double”? … An int is an integer, which you might remember from math is a whole number. A double is a number with a decimal. The number 1 is an integer while the number 1.0 is a double.

What is single precision and double precision?

Difference between Single and Double Precision: In single precision, 32 bits are used to represent floating-point number. In double precision, 64 bits are used to represent floating-point number. It uses 8 bits for exponent. It uses 11 bits for exponent.

Can floats be decimals?

Float stores an approximate value and decimal stores an exact value. In summary, exact values like money should use decimal, and approximate values like scientific measurements should use float.

Can double hold decimal values?

Floats can represent decimal values up to 7 digits of precision, and double can represent decimal values up to 16 digits of precision.

What is the data type of 1 )? Mcq?

Q.What is the data type of (1)?D.both tuple and integerAnswer» b. integerExplanation: a tuple of one element must be created as (1,).

What are the 4 types of data?

  • These are usually extracted from audio, images, or text medium. …
  • The key thing is that there can be an infinite number of values a feature can take. …
  • The numerical values which fall under are integers or whole numbers are placed under this category.

What do you mean by data types Class 8?

In computer science and computer programming, a data type or simply type is an attribute of data which tells the compiler or interpreter how the programmer intends to use the data. … A data type constrains the values that an expression, such as a variable or a function, might take.

What is the difference between single and integer?

At the lower level the Integer variable type can only hold negative numbers up to -32, 768. … The variable types you can use for greater precision are As Single and As Double. The difference between the two are how many digits they can hold. As Single holds 4 bytes of data while As Double can hold 8 bytes.

Which datatype is used to store a single character?

Data typeDescriptionSample dataINTEGERStores positive or negative whole numbers17REALStores numbers that contain decimal places/values and can also store integers17.65CHARACTERStores a single character which can be a letter, number or symbol$

What is an 8 byte integer?

8 byte unsigned integer. uintptr_t. Unsigned integer of size equal to a pointer. These type aliases are equivalent to using the name of the corresponding base type in the previous table and are appropriately defined for each data model. For example, the type name uint8_t is an alias for the type unsigned char.

What is floating-point data type?

A floating-point data type uses a formulaic representation of real numbers as an approximation so as to support a trade-off between range and precision. … A number is, in general, represented approximately to a fixed number of significant digits and scaled using an exponent in some fixed base.

Why is an integer 4 bytes?

So the reason why you are seeing an int as 4 bytes (32 bits), is because the code is compiled to be executed efficiently by a 32-bit CPU. If the same code were compiled for a 16-bit CPU the int may be 16 bits, and on a 64-bit CPU it may be 64 bits.

What is the size of int?

TypeStorage sizeValue rangeint2 or 4 bytes-32,768 to 32,767 or -2,147,483,648 to 2,147,483,647unsigned int2 or 4 bytes0 to 65,535 or 0 to 4,294,967,295short2 bytes-32,768 to 32,767unsigned short2 bytes0 to 65,535